The Irwin family looked as close as ever as they stepped out at the airport on Monday, two days before the 18th anniversary of Steve Irwin's tragic death.

Bindi Irwin, 25, was every inch the doting mother as she cradled her two-year-old daughter, Grace Warrior, while walking through Brisbane Airport.

She was joined by her husband Chandler Powell as well as her brother Robert, 20, and mother Terri following their visit to North Queensland for their annual Croc research trip.

The close-knit family is undoubtedly preparing for an emotional time as they mark the anniversary of Steve Irwin's passing.

Known as The Crocodile Hunter, Steve tragically died in 2006 after a stingray attack while filming a documentary.

His legacy, however, lives on through his family, who have continued his mission of wildlife conservation and advocacy.
